Egress window installation involves creating a larger, code-compliant opening in a basement or below-grade space to serve as an emergency exit. This process typically includes cutting into the foundation wall, installing a window well, and ensuring proper sealing and drainage to prevent water intrusion. The goal is to provide a safe and accessible escape route in case of emergencies, while also allowing natural light and ventilation into the lower level of a property.

This service addresses common safety concerns associated with basement living spaces, especially in homes that are used as bedrooms or living areas. Without proper egress windows, occupants may face difficulties evacuating during emergencies such as fires or natural disasters. Additionally, egress windows can improve the overall livability and comfort of basement spaces by increasing natural light and airflow, making them more functional and inviting.

Properties that typically utilize egress window installation include residential homes with finished basements, especially those converted into bedrooms, rental units, or family rooms. It is also common in older homes undergoing renovations to meet current building codes or safety standards. Commercial properties with below-grade spaces, such as offices or retail areas, may also require egress windows to comply with safety regulations and ensure safe evacuation routes.

The overview below groups typical Egress Window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Centerville, UT.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Material and Design Costs - The cost for materials and design typically ranges from $1,000 to $3,000. Higher-end options or custom designs can increase expenses beyond this range depending on preferences and specifications.

Labor Expenses - Installation labor usually falls between $1,500 and $4,000. Factors such as window size, complexity of the project, and local labor rates influence the overall labor costs.

Permitting and Inspection Fees - Permitting and inspection costs can vary from $100 to $500, depending on local regulations and the scope of work required for egress window installation.

Additional Costs - Extra expenses may include excavating, foundation reinforcement, or finishing work, which can add $500 to $2,000 or more to the total project cost depending on the specific site conditions.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
